So Im really starting to Enjoy this choice thing even with all the quirks. Had a bit of chaos today got to a pickup and found out that the shift went home with out finishing my trailer that was ready at 2330 on the 19th. It wasn't done and i wasn't waiting til the 22nd for them to come back. So at 930 i tried to call into the office to have my three preplanned loads pulled. At 950 i get a young lady in ops explain my situation and she agrees to pull 2 of my loads and put a load i found ahead of the last.
Only one problem the moment i gave her the load number someone must've stole it. At 956 i have my entire preplan gone and she tells me get to finding a load QUICK. So i spend the next 4 minutes power searching and settle on a load that is 215 miles away but will pretty much cover the three loads i had except about 450 of it. I can deal with that. I got the load assigned clicked refresh and got kicked out of the system i laughed nervously thinking how i just saved my week if i hadn't gotten that load assigned i wouldve lost a entire shift and probably wouldn't have recovered. I took a hit from losing those three loads but here are this weeks numbers minus total miles
Lancaster PA - Smyrna DE 7k $423 2.57 pm
Smyrna DE - Barrington NJ 34k $326 5.18 pm
Swedsboro NJ - Pittston PA 17k $273 1.75 pm
Fuel -560
Bloomsburg PA - Mt Crawford 43k $397 1.31 pm
High Point NC - South Windsor CT 11k $1542 1.78 pm
2961 Gross
1269 Net
Overall not to bad a week considering i was off from Sunday til Friday pretty much Losing those loads cost me money but with the fuel i Likely would've purchased my net would've only been maybe 150 higher -

I am looking at that ATBS vs Gauges option right now. I'm not really impressed with the reports ATBS provides. Some of the numbers don't look right and they don't have the detail that Gauges has.
I don't mind inputting the numbers into Gauges, it gives me the confidence I need when I see the reports. You can see a lot more useful information in Gauges.
They are even moving toward preparing tax returns for Operators. Gauges will also provide a simple report to provide a tax preparer all he needs to do the returns.
I am definitely leaning toward the Gauges route.
